2017 KES to LKR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2017

During 2017, the KES to LKR ex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on September 13, valuing the pair at 1.4983.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on January 5, dropping to 1.4269.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 0.0714 LKR.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 1.4455 to the December average rate of 1.4858, the exchange rate registered a net change of 2.78%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2017 high of 1.4983 was up 1.85% compared to the 2016 peak of 1.4710,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

Monthly Breakdown

Statistical summary for each calendar month.

Month High Low Average
January 1.4674 1.4269 1.4455
February 1.4785 1.4406 1.4575
March 1.4850 1.4631 1.4742
April 1.4807 1.4626 1.4721
May 1.4868 1.4692 1.4765
June 1.4841 1.4673 1.4773
July 1.4863 1.4620 1.4769
August 1.4885 1.4662 1.4766
September 1.4983 1.4726 1.4842
October 1.4904 1.4784 1.4845
November 1.4922 1.4717 1.4826
December 1.4924 1.4734 1.4858
